Mar 23, 2022Limestone is a sedimentary rock composed largely of calcium carbonate, formed millions of years ago by the accumulation of shells and skeletons of marine animals on the ocean floor. Ocean-dwelling organisms like clams, muscles, and choral use calcium carbonate found in seawater to create their exoskeletons and bones.

Score: 4.4/5 (48 votes) . Marble is a metamorphic rock that forms when limestone is subjected to the heat and pressure of metamorphism. It is composed primarily of the mineral calcite (CaCO 3) and usually contains other minerals, such as clay minerals, micas, quartz, pyrite, iron oxides, and graphite.

Limestone is a sedimentary rock. This means that it is formed from compacting and cementing. Limestone is made up mostly of the minerals calcite and aragonite. Marble is a metamorphic rock that is formed from heat and extreme pressure. It is made up of carbonate minerals, such as calcite. There is a relationship between limestone and marble.

What We Learned. Calcareous rocks are each made up of some form of calcium carbonate (calcite, aragonite, or dolomite). However, they are very different in their molecular composition, the processes that create them, and their physical properties. Sedimentary limestone, metamorphic marble, and travertine stalactites are all calcareous rocks.

Calcium carbonate, or CaCO3, makes up over 4% of the earth's crust and is found worldwide. Its most common natural forms are chalk, limestone and marble formed by the deposition of tiny fossilized snail, crustacean and coral shells over millions of years. The chemical name of marble is calcium carbonate.

Calcium carbonate's most common natural forms are limestone and marble. These raw materials are mostly produced by the sedimentation of the shells of foraminifera, brachiopods, bryozoan, snails, shellfish, corals and other organisms that took place many millions of years ago.

Nov 22, 2021Limestone is a dense rock and can occur in both crystalline and amorphous forms. Marble has a hard crystalline structure. The formation of limestone is not aided by heat or pressure whereas the creation of marble is aided by heat and pressure. Limestone is a rock of sedimentation, while marble is a rock of metamorphism.

Marble Marble is a granular metamorphic rock, it is derived from limestone or dolomite and It consists of a mass of interlocking grains of calcite or the mineral dolomite. Form of it when limestone buried deep in the older layers of Earth's crust is subjected to heat and pressure from thick layers of overlying sediments.

Granite is an igneous rock that forms when magma cools relatively slowly underground. Limestone, a sedimentary rock, will change into the metamorphic rock marble if the right conditions are met. Although metamorphic rocks typically form deep in the planet's crust, they are often exposed on the surface of the Earth.
